Full Job Description
In this role, you will be a member of our highly reputable cost management and estimating team. The cost team delivers solutions to clients in the areas of conceptual estimating, budget development, cost planning, feasibility studies, value management, economic forecasting, milestone reports, pre- and post-contract auditing, change order review and reconciliation, BIM 5D cost modeling, LEED cost analysis, life cycle costing, and more.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
  • Oversee a large client or multiple small clients by supervising the appropriate communications with the client management and Cost & Commercial Management team.
  • Promote opportunities for repeat business and create highly favorable references through performance excellence and client relationship management.
  • Maintain monthly project budgets for current and forecasted expenditures.
  • Responsible for monthly billing and projections.
  • Lead the development of staff through supervision, training, coaching, and mentoring. Supporting recruitment and talent acquisition.
  • Fee proposal development & management.
  • Coordinate with other business units to provide a seamless integrated service delivery approach.
  • Provide mentorship and training to team members in understanding methods of measurement, construction technology, contracts, and delivery methods.
  • Participate in industry events.
  • Develop new or existing client relationships and generate new revenue.
  • Responsible for business management of the areas assigned including maintaining revenue and margins.
  • Meet business development goals assigned by manager including meeting fee revenue and profitability targets. Generates fee revenue as set by manager.
  • Demonstrates ability to successfully sell services across service lines working with service line leaders.
